Deep Brain Stimulation (DBS) is a surgical procedure that involves the implantation of a medical device called a neurostimulator, which sends electrical impulses to specific areas of the brain. This technique is primarily utilized to treat a variety of movement disorders, most notably Parkinson's disease, essential tremor, and dystonia, but it has also shown promise for conditions like ob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D) and severe depression. The precise mechanism by which DBS alleviates symptoms remains under extensive study, yet it is believed that the electrical stimulation helps regulate abnormal brain activity that leads to the characteristic symptoms of these disorders. The procedure typically starts with neurological assessment, followed by imaging techniques like MRI or CT scans to identify the target areas for stimulation. Surgeons usually implant the electrodes in a target zone of the brain, commonly the subthalamic nucleus or the globus pallidus internus, depending on the disorder being treated. Once the electrodes are in place, a pulse generator, similar to a pacemaker, is implanted under the skin, often near the collarbone, which delivers electrical signals through the electrodes. This whole system can be adjusted non-invasively to optimize the therapy for each patient, allowing for changes in stimulation parameters based on the individual's response. Patients demonstrated significant improvement in motor function, reduced tremors, and enhanced quality of life after undergoing this procedure. Although DBS can be highly effective, it is not without risks; potential complications can include infection, bleeding, and neurological side effects such as mood changes or cognitive issues. Therefore, careful patient selection and thorough preoperative evaluation are crucial in determining who may benefit most from this intervention. Notably, DBS does not cure the underlying condition but provides symptomatic relief, making it a crucial component in the management of chronic movement disorders. Patients must also maintain ongoing consultations with their healthcare providers to fine-tune the stimulation settings and manage any side effects that may arise over time. As research advances, the scope of DBS may expand further, potentially benefiting a wider array of disorders and enhancing the quality of life for countless individuals suffering from various neurological and psychiatric conditions. The future of DBS holds promising potential, with ongoing studies exploring its efficacy in treating conditions beyond movement disorders, underscoring its role as an innovative approach in neuromodulation and brain health. Overall, Deep Brain Stimulation represents a significant advancement in medical technology, providing hope and improved functionality to many patients impacted by debilitating neurological disorders, showcasing the intricate interface between advanced surgical techniques and the complexities of brain function.
